All electrical installation work must meet Part P of the Building Regulations.
Apart from some types of minor work, all electrical work must either be reported to the local-authority building-control, or be carried out by an electrician who is registered with one of the Government-approved scheme providers. The registered electrician will issue you with a certificate on completion of the work.
